Answer to Question 1

Ans: B
Virulence is the ability to produce serious disease in the host. Antigenicity is an immune response in the host. Infectivity is the power to invade and infect large numbers of people. Pathogenicity is the ability to produce disease in those infected with the agent.

Answer to Question 2

Ans: B
The reservoir is the environment in which a pathogen lives and multiplies. The infectious agent is an organism capable of producing infection or infectious disease. The portal of exit is the means by which an infectious agent is transported from the host. The mode of transmission is the method whereby the infectious agent is transmitted from one host to another host.

Pink eye is a term that refers to conjunctivitis, which is inflammation of the thin, clear membrane (conjunctiva) over the white part of the eye (sclera). It may be triggered by a virus, bacteria, or foreign body in the eye. Antibiotic eye drops alleviate bacterial conjunctivitis, and antihistamine allergy pills or eye drops help control allergic conjunctivitis symptoms.

Stevens-Johnson syndrome and Toxic Epidermal Necrolysis syndrome are life-threatening reactions that can result in death. Complications include permanent blindness, dry-eye syndrome, lung damage, photophobia, as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, permanent loss of nail beds, scarring of mucous membranes, arthritis, and chronic fatigue syndrome. Many patients' pores scar shut, causing them to retain heat.
